Rock-cut tombs in E edge of pyramid plateau: Service des Antiquites excavations (near village at foot of cliff): remains of relief depicting Kau-montu (?), location uncertain, probably on exterior wall near tomb 7 or 8.

- Remarks
- Service tomb 7 (Reisner numbering system) = Service tomb 5 (Fahkry numbering system). Service tomb 8 (Reisner numbering system) = Service tomb 4 (Fahkry numbering system).
